Ranveer Singh is riding high on the success of his recent films, 'Dhurandhar' and its sequel 'Dhurandhar The Revenge.'

The first film shattered box office expectations, collecting ₹1300 crore worldwide, while the sequel is nearing ₹1000 crore in India.

The actor attended the Nita Mukesh Ambani Cultural Centre (NMACC) gala in Mumbai, looking stylish in a bandhgala suit.

Fans praised his appearance on social media, calling him 'Bollywood ka Dhurandhar' and saying he 'deserves all the success' for his performance.

'Dhurandhar 2' is a sequel to the 2025 hit, which showed Ranveer Singh's character Jaskirat Singh Rangi infiltrating a Baloch gang in Pakistan to bring down a terror outfit.
